When it comes to injecting a touch of elegance to your Cape Town abode, double roller blinds are an top-notch choice. These versatile window treatments offer a unique blend of functionality and aesthetic appeal, https://deborahmjxo049330.wikilima.com/1541281/enhance_your_cape_town_home_with_double_roller_blinds